Abstract

Quercetin is a flavonoid compound that exhibits skin-brightening activity by inhibiting tyrosinase. However, its topical application is limited because of its low solubility. A Nanostructured Lipid Carrier (NLC) was selected as the delivery system to enhance the stability and topical efficacy of quercetin. This study aimed to optimize the combination ratio of oleic acid and Virgin Coconut Oil (VCO) as the liquid lipid phase in the NLC Blank Formulation using the Simplex Lattice Design (SLD) method. Eight blank NLC formulations were prepared using the high-shear homogenization method and were evaluated based on organoleptic properties, particle size, polydispersity index (PDI), pH, and real-time stability over 30 days. Eight blank NLC Blank Formulations showed that a balanced VCO to oleic acid ratio (5.5:4.5) produced small particle sizes (<160 nm), low polydispersity index (PDI <0.25), and good physical stability. Blank Formulations dominated by either VCO or oleic acid tended to have larger particles and lower stability, indicating that the liquid lipid ratio influenced the NLC characteristics. Optimization using the Simplex Lattice Design (SLD) method identified three optimal lipid ratios: B1 (4.86:5.31), B2 (2:8), and B3 (9:1), each with desirability values near 1. The model was validated by comparing the predicted (dry lab) and experimental (wet lab) data, which showed no significant differences in key parameters (p > 0.05), confirming the reliability of the SLD model. This approach effectively optimized quercetin-loaded NLC Blank Formulations, and the three selected Blank Formulas serve as a strong basis for developing topical quercetin NLC products.

Abstract

The food industry experiences various serious problems when several food MSMEs (micro/small/medium enterprises), especially micro-scale ones, practice improper food manufacturing methods, such as the use of formalin and borax which are prohibited for food preservation, and the marketing of expired food, even repackaged, and the writing of halal labels that are not followed by the fulfillment of requirements. Efforts to prevent things that are detrimental to the community, as well as food and beverage MSME actors, are not only the responsibility of government agencies but also the entire community, including universities for education and assistance in improving the quality and quantity of products produced, as well as the quality of human resources of business actors. The methods used include counseling and skills training, and the outcome is an increase in knowledge of 31%

Abstract

Antibiotics are not only used for humans, but also often used for cattle and livestock which are then been consumed by humans. This over prescribed and missed used of antibiotic is a major factor in antibiotic resistance. Antibiotic resistance is a condition where bacteria are unable to be treated with antibiotics. In fact, the use of antibiotics is the first response in curing infectious diseases (by bacteria) and preventing infectious diseases spreading. With antibiotic resistance, preventing infectious diseases by bacteria became harder. This community service activity came up with a slogan "Antibiotic Resistence Awareness Movement" was carried out in Surabaya 10 Public High Schools and Surabaya 17 Public High Schools with 60 students per school using several methods, namely: (a) giving lecture material using LCD projectors ) the implementation of poster making competitions, and (c) poster presentations that have been made that are accompanied by question and answer, and (d) evaluation activities in the form of written tests covering pre-test and post-test. Concerning the results of posters results, poster presentations and improving the results of this posttest can be concluded as a result of an increase in understanding and or knowledge of students of SMA 10 and SMA 17 Surabaya

Abstract

Hydrolyzed collagen (HC) exhibits excellent anti-aging activity, but when applied topically, it faces limitations related to its physicochemical properties and low permeability to penetrate the skin. A system like liposomes is required. With the addition of cholesterol and Tween 80 surfactant to the liposome formulation, it is anticipated to enhance the characteristics and stability of the system in various combination ratios of Soy phosphatidylcholine: cholesterol: Tween 80, namely (F1= 4: 2: 1), (F2= 4: 1: 1), and (F3= 4: 1: 2). Characterization test results indicate that formula F3 exhibits the best characteristics, with respective values for particle size, PDI, zeta potential, and %EE being 63.26nm ± 0.73; 0.182 ± 0.011; 2.5mV ± 0.1; and 85.54% ± 0.20. Real-time stability test results, analyzed statistically using a Paired T-test, yield p-values for all three formulas (Sig 2-tailed) < 0.05, signifying a significant difference. Formula F2 demonstrates the smallest differences in particle size reduction and %EE. Hence, it can be observed that F2 stands out as the formula with the best characteristics and stability compared to F1 and F3. Abstract

Resveratrol is an antioxidant that can be used as anti-aging. Topical use has several problems because solubility in water is low and unstable to light. This study aimed to evaluate the effect of the combination of soy bean oil and oleic acid liquid lipids on the characteristics, penetration, and stability of resveratrol nanostructured lipid carriers (NLC). Nanostructured lipid carriers (NLC) were made with high shear homogeneous technique. To determine the characterization of NLC, diffraction scanning calorimetry, X-ray diffraction, and Fourier transforms infrared spectrophotometry were used. Examination of the morphological form was carried out with a transmission electron microscope. The particle size and polydispersity index examination were measured by the Delsa Nanoâ„¢ particle size analyzer, while the efficiency of trapping resveratrol in the NLC system was measured by the dialysis membrane method. Furthermore, the penetration depth test on the skin of mice was done by fluorescence microscope method using rhodamine B markers. Physical stability test was performed by examination of particle size and index polydispersity for 30 days. The formula with liquid soy bean oil and oleic acid liquid lipids improved the characteristics including the effectiveness of entrapment and colloidal stability. However, the formula with soy bean oil and oleic acid combination liquid lipids did not provide better penetration into the skin than the use of single liquid lipids. While the formula with soy bean oil and oleic acid liquid lipids proved to improve the physical stability for 30 days.

Abstract

Background: Hyperpigmentation is an aesthetic problem that can affect people psychologically and emotionally. Quercetin and ascorbic acid are topical ingredients commonly used as skin lightening active ingredients by their role as tyrosinase inhibitors. Objective: This research is to determine quercetin’s feasibility to be combined with ascorbic acid or one of its more stable and commercially most used derivatives in cosmetics, 3-O-ethyl ascorbic acid in inhibiting tyrosinase. Methods: The research was conducted in an in silico manner by molecular docking, supplemented by literature research on in vitro experiments. The ligands and receptor preparation were undertaken prior to performing molecular docking with AutoDockTools 1.5.6. Molecular docking was carried out after the validation step with the RMSD value of 0.91 Å. Results: Quercetin has greater binding affinity to tyrosinase (ΔG = -5.01 kcal/mol) than ascorbic acid (ΔG = -4.20 kcal/mol), as well as owning the most similar type of interaction and comparable affinity to L-tyrosine (ΔG = -5.87 kcal/mol) as the native ligand. Quercetin shares several same amino acid residues with ascorbic acid which indicates similar mechanisms of inhibition. Meanwhile, ascorbic acid possesses virtually equal binding affinity to 3-O-ethyl ascorbic acid (ΔG = -4.63 kcal/mol), though has considerably more potent tyrosinase inhibition activity in in vitro studies. Conclusion: Ascorbic acid is postulated to be feasible to combine with quercetin for inhibiting tyrosinase activity to eventually yield more optimized depigmenting effect.

Abstract

In order to increase public understanding and awareness regarding the safety use of drugs and cosmetics, the Community Service Team of the Faculty of Pharmacy, Airlangga University has held community service in Jonggrangan Village, Klaten, Central Java. The community service was carried out on July 31, 2023, with approximately 60 family welfare programs or PKK cadres and health cadres participating through training, presentations, and discussions. The activity began with a pre-test, continued with training, a presentation of the material by three experts, and a discussion, then ended with giving a post-test to the participants. The results of the pre and post-test analysis showed that participants' understanding increased. The results of the analysis of the answers to the 15 questions given showed that the increase in participants' understanding ranged from  2.13-46.02 percent. The impact of these activities on society. The increase in participants' understanding of each topic is not the same depending on the initial understanding. However, the problem is that the level of public understanding after receiving training is still below 50 percent namely on topics about the stages of using cosmetic products and about drug classification. So it is necessary to deepen the material using other strategies (appropriate methods and media).

Abstract

Abstract Health is a condition of physical, mental, spiritual, and social prosperity that allows a person to live a productive life (Law No. 36/2009). Knowledge of drugs is important for the public to avoid the use of counterfeit and illegal drugs, which according to the WHO includes drugs without active ingredients, different ingredients, or with strength that does not match the label. The Community Service Program has been carried out to increase public knowledge, primarily through the role of women, about the dosage form, packaging, safety, and stability of drugs. The activity was carried out using a lecture and discussion method and involved 45 participants from 17 women's organizations in the Magetan area. The results showed that this program succeeded in increasing participants' understanding of drug dosage form, packaging, safety, and stability. This activity also received a positive response from the participants and was reported by local media. The community service program successfully increased the community's knowledge and understanding of drugs and drug stability, thus strengthening SDGs 3.
